Creating excitement in a business networking meeting is a challenge.  Not because we don’t get excited about stuff, but we have to keep our purpose in mind … sharing tips, sharing information, growing our businesses.

When you are the GREETER please remember your duties not only include greeting everyone who attends, but to ensure visitors sign the guest book and get a name tag, AND to point folks in the direction of the showboater’s table.

When you are a SHOWBOATER please remember this is your time to shine!  You have an 8′ long table to create a display that not only promotes your business but informs us about it, gets us excited by it.  Be certain you have some swag and information items for us to take to our clients and associates.  I know it can be a pain in the butt to drag a bunch of stuff to the meeting, but how can we get excited by waving a dollar bill as your display?  Don’t be afraid to ask your fellow chapter members to help you come up with ideas and displays.

As a SPEAKER you have our attention for over 10 minutes.  Use that time effectively by having a GREAT presentation planned.  Work in some humor or trivia about your business … give us some selling techniques so we completely understand how we can pitch your business to our contacts.  Also, bring us some materials we can share with those contacts … create a “sales” packet with a dozen cards, a dozen brochures, some swag and give each of us one to take with us.

TIP: If you do bring materials for us be certain to distribute them prior to the start of the meeting or hand them out after the meeting ends; otherwise, if you hand them out during your speech, we’ll be opening packs, brochures, and fiddling with the materials instead of paying attention to YOU (Its human nature.)  … And, you want our attention on you, don’t you?

These recommendations will be even more important as we grow because there will be TWO Greeters, TWO Showboaters, and TWO Speakers during every meeting!  LeTip Bylaws, Article VIII, Section 1, final two sentences …  “Chapters over 20 members will have two showboaters, two greeters, and two speakers.  Chapters that grow past fifty members will have three showboaters, three greeters, and three speakers.”
